As discussed in this thread [1, 2], there seems to be a bug in promoting
types in a RetCC. The attached patch fixes this. There is no unit-test
attached because no RetCC uses CCPromoteToType nowadays. I noticed this
trying to write a unit-test for a patch that inserts custom prologue
code for the HiPE compiler (to be submitted for review as soon as the
HiPE CC patch is accepted).
